This amazing little ranch is 2 miles and only minutes from Cross Plains. Dinner Branch rolls through the eastern part of the property feeding 2 of the 3 stock tanks. Terrain is slightly rolling with approx. 30 feet of elevation change from north to south. The property is a mix of approx. 75 acres that are very heavily wooded, 80 acres in cultivation (currently planted in winter wheat) and 50 acres in improved Coastal Bermuda grass and the remainder is in native grasses and mixed woods. There are a variety of trees including Live Oaks, Post Oaks, Mesquites and a few Cedars.
Fences are barbed wire and in good condition with the smaller coastal field recently fenced for a hay storage lot.
